Graham. A stainless steel dual time zone chronograph wristwatch with date
Signed Graham, Chronograph Silverstone, No. 156, circa 2002
Cal. 1721 nickel-finished lever movement, 28 jewels, brushed silvered dial, applied luminous baton and Arabic numerals, luminous hands, luminous red tipped chronograph hand, inner 24 hour indication for the second time zone with central hand, two engine-turned black subsidiary dials for constant seconds and 30 minutes register, large double window for date, circular case, screw down crown, two round chronograph buttons in the band, stainless steel Graham buckle, case, dial and movement signed
41.5 mm. diam.
